The Change & Training Analyst will focus on the impact of change. They aim to minimise the negative effects and maximise the benefits of the change. This involves focusing on the people side of change – identifying the impact on people, getting them ready for change, and handling any resistance to change. The role will support the Change Manager in addressing change impacts and implementing the Change Management Plan. The role will be engaged for the rollout and implementation phase of an ERP migration project.

Activities include:
• Reviewing and contributing to change management plans for project and change initiatives.
• Identifying and managing anticipated resistance to change.
• Consult and partner with senior stakeholders, peers and specialists to ensure changes to processes, procedures and practices are identified, defined and documented.
• Supporting development of communications relevant to change initiatives.
• Provide coaching and training to employees at all levels via a range of channels including online, video and face-to-face.
• Collaborate with project teams implementing solutions in the same space to ensure alignment of change activities and communications to affected stakeholders.
